Effective Ways To Remove Candle Wax From Cement Surfaces Easily

how can get up candle wax from cement

Removing candle wax from cement can be a tricky task, but with the right approach, it’s entirely manageable. The key is to act carefully to avoid damaging the cement surface while effectively lifting the wax. Start by gently scraping off as much of the hardened wax as possible using a plastic scraper or a dull knife. Next, apply heat with a hairdryer or iron on low heat to soften the remaining wax, allowing it to be absorbed by a paper towel or cloth. For stubborn residue, consider using a solvent like rubbing alcohol or a mixture of vinegar and water to break down the wax. Always test any cleaning solution on a small area first to ensure it doesn’t discolor or harm the cement. With patience and the right tools, you can restore your cement surface to its original condition.

Method 1: Freezing Place ice packs or frozen gel packs on the wax to harden it. Once hard, use a blunt knife or scraper to gently lift the wax off the cement.
Method 2: Heat Application Use a hairdryer or heat gun to soften the wax. Absorb the melted wax with paper towels or a cloth. Be cautious not to overheat and damage the cement.
Method 3: Absorbent Materials Sprinkle baking soda, cat litter, or cornstarch on the wax to absorb it. Leave it for a few hours, then sweep or vacuum the residue.
Method 4: Chemical Solvents Apply a small amount of rubbing alcohol, vinegar, or commercial adhesive remover to dissolve the wax. Wipe away with a cloth. Test on a small area first to avoid cement discoloration.
Method 5: Steam Cleaning Use a steam cleaner to melt and lift the wax. Wipe away the residue immediately.
Precaution Avoid using sharp tools that can scratch cement. Always test methods on a small area first.
Effectiveness Varies based on wax type, cement porosity, and method used.
Environmental Impact Absorbent materials and steam cleaning are eco-friendly; chemical solvents may require proper disposal.
Cost Low to moderate, depending on tools and materials used.
Time Required 15 minutes to a few hours, depending on the method and wax amount.

Ice Pack Technique: Freeze wax with ice, chip it off carefully using a blunt tool

The Ice Pack Technique is a highly effective and non-damaging method to remove candle wax from cement surfaces. This technique leverages the principle of freezing the wax to make it brittle, allowing for easy removal without harming the cement. Start by gathering the necessary materials: an ice pack or a bag of ice, a blunt tool like a plastic scraper or a butter knife, and a towel or cloth for cleanup. Ensure the area is well-lit and accessible to work efficiently.

Begin by placing the ice pack directly on the wax spill. If using loose ice, enclose it in a plastic bag to prevent water from seeping onto the cement. Press the ice firmly against the wax for about 10-15 minutes. The goal is to freeze the wax thoroughly, making it hard and easy to chip away. You’ll notice the wax turning opaque or whitish as it freezes, indicating it’s ready for the next step. Be patient and ensure the wax is completely frozen, as partially frozen wax may not chip off cleanly.

Once the wax is frozen, carefully remove the ice pack and inspect the area. Using your blunt tool, gently start chipping away at the frozen wax. Work slowly and methodically, applying light pressure to avoid scratching or damaging the cement surface. Begin at the edges of the wax spill and work your way inward, breaking the wax into small pieces. If the wax feels soft or gummy, reapply the ice pack for a few more minutes before continuing.

After removing the majority of the wax, there may be a thin layer or residue left behind. To address this, use a cloth or paper towel to wipe the area clean. If necessary, apply a small amount of rubbing alcohol or a mild detergent to the cloth to help dissolve any remaining wax. Avoid using sharp tools or abrasive cleaners, as these can damage the cement. Finish by drying the area thoroughly to prevent moisture from seeping into the cement.

The Ice Pack Technique is particularly useful for delicate or textured cement surfaces where harsher methods might cause damage. It’s also an eco-friendly and safe option, requiring no chemicals or specialized equipment. By freezing the wax and chipping it off carefully, you can restore your cement surface to its original condition with minimal effort and risk. Always test the technique on a small, inconspicuous area first to ensure compatibility with your specific cement surface.

Hairdryer Approach: Melt wax with a hairdryer, absorb with paper towels, clean surface

The Hairdryer Approach is a highly effective method for removing candle wax from cement surfaces, leveraging heat to soften the wax for easier cleanup. Begin by gathering your materials: a hairdryer, paper towels, and a gentle cleaning solution (such as dish soap and water) for final surface cleaning. Ensure the area is well-ventilated and free from flammable materials, as you’ll be using heat. Position the hairdryer a few inches away from the wax and set it to a medium heat setting. Avoid using high heat, as it may damage the cement or cause the wax to splatter. Gradually move the hairdryer in a circular motion over the wax, allowing the warm air to melt it slowly.

As the wax begins to soften and melt, it will pool into a liquid form. Quickly place a few layers of paper towels directly over the melted wax to absorb it. Press firmly but gently to ensure the paper towels soak up as much wax as possible. Replace the towels as they become saturated, repeating the process until no visible wax remains. Be cautious not to spread the wax further while absorbing it; work in a controlled manner to keep the mess contained. This step is crucial, as it removes the bulk of the wax before final cleaning.

Once the majority of the wax is absorbed, inspect the surface for any residual wax or stains. If small amounts of wax remain, use the hairdryer again to re-melt them and absorb with fresh paper towels. For stubborn stains or discoloration, prepare a mild cleaning solution by mixing a few drops of dish soap with warm water. Dip a soft-bristled brush or sponge into the solution and gently scrub the affected area. The soap will help break down any remaining wax or grease, while the brush provides enough friction to lift away residue without damaging the cement.

After scrubbing, rinse the area thoroughly with clean water to remove any soap or loosened debris. Wipe the surface dry with a clean cloth or allow it to air dry completely. This final step ensures the cement is free from wax, stains, and cleaning solution, leaving it clean and restored. The Hairdryer Approach is not only efficient but also minimizes the risk of scratching or harming the cement surface, making it a go-to method for wax removal on such materials.

To prevent future wax spills on cement, consider using candles in holders or placing a tray underneath them. If spills do occur, address them promptly using the Hairdryer Approach to avoid wax hardening and becoming more difficult to remove. With its simplicity and effectiveness, this method ensures that candle wax on cement is no longer a daunting cleanup task but a manageable one with the right tools and technique.
